Add the ability to "intern" FoldingSetNodeID data into a
BumpPtrAllocator-allocated region to allow it to be stored in a more
compact form and to avoid the need for a non-trivial destructor call.

Use this new mechanism in ScalarEvolution instead of
FastFoldingSetNode to avoid leaking memory in the case where a
FoldingSetNodeID uses heap storage, and to reduce overall memory
usage.

+/// Intern - Copy this node's data to a memory region allocated from the
+/// given allocator and return a FoldingSetNodeIDRef describing the
+/// interned data.
+FoldingSetNodeIDRef
+FoldingSetNodeID::Intern(BumpPtrAllocator &Allocator) const {
+  unsigned *New = Allocator.Allocate<unsigned>(Bits.size());
+  std::uninitialized_copy(Bits.begin(), Bits.end(), New);
+  return FoldingSetNodeIDRef(New, Bits.size());
+}
